Maintenance Steps That Prevent Garage Door Closing Problems

Clean and Align Safety Sensors

Two safety sensors near the bottom of the door send a beam across the doorway, and dirt or a slight bump can throw off their aim, compromising this safety feature.

Routine care for these sensitive sensors includes:

  • Wiping both lenses with a soft, dry cloth to prevent false stops
  • Clearing spiderwebs or debris that blocks the beam and triggers a reversal
  • Adjusting brackets until both indicator lights hold steady instead of blinking
  • Realigning each unit so the beam runs level and reads as unbroken
  • Running a few test cycles to confirm the door closes without reversing early

Wiping the lenses and checking the indicator lights gives the clearest first step in knowing whether the sensors need attention.

Lubricate Moving Parts

Hinges, rollers, and garage door springs all rely on smooth contact points, and friction builds up fast without a proper coat of lubricant.

Regular lubrication covers:

  • Applying silicone spray to hinges and roller bearings to cut down on friction
  • Reaching torsion or extension springs lightly, since oversaturating attracts more dirt than it prevents
  • Skipping the tracks entirely, since the lubricant there attracts grime and causes binding
  • Wiping off excess spray so it doesn’t drip and collect dust on the floor
  • Repeating the process every three to six months before parts start to grind

Silicone-based spray works better than grease-based options because it resists accumulating dust and dirt over time, helping keep the system functioning optimally.

Inspect and Tighten Hardware

Vibration from daily use loosens bolts, brackets, and fasteners a little more with each opening and closing cycle.

Hardware checks typically involve:

  • Tightening loose bolts along the track brackets before they work fully loose
  • Checking hinges for wobble that can throw off how panels line up
  • Confirming fasteners near the garage door opener’s mounting plate sit flush, not stripped
  • Looking for bent or shifted brackets that pull rusty garage door parts off track
  • Leaving the bottom fixture hardware for a trained technician, since it connects to the door’s weight

Track bolts and hinges are easiest to check without tools, though neglected hardware can eventually need emergency garage door repair.

Test the Door Balance

A door that’s out of balance puts more strain on the garage door opener than most people realize, and the sign often shows up during a manual operation test.

Different types of springs carry different tension levels, so a balance check usually looks like:

  • Releasing the door manually at the halfway point to test resistance
  • A balanced door stays in place instead of sliding on its own
  • The door drops fast or climbs upward, signaling uneven spring tension
  • Cable tension looks noticeably looser on one side than the other
  • The opener is straining audibly, a sign it’s compensating for the imbalance

Cable tension and how the door holds at halfway are the clearest signs, and uneven tension often indicates the need for garage door cable repair.

Check the Weatherstripping

The seal along the bottom of the door keeps out moisture, pests, and drafts, and it wears down faster from outdoor elements than in most other regions.

A weatherstripping check includes:

  • Cracks or splits along the rubber edge are a sign it’s failing
  • A stiff, brittle feel instead of flexible rubber when pressed
  • Daylight is visible under the closed door, meaning the seal no longer sits flush
  • Uneven contact across the width, often caused by a warped panel
  • Water or debris collecting near the base is a sign that moisture is getting through

Pressing the seal and checking for daylight underneath are the fastest ways to spot a seal that needs replacing.

How Often to Check a Garage Door to Avoid Closing Issues

A general garage door maintenance schedule helps prevent most closing problems, and the frequency depends on the part being checked.

Maintenance TaskRecommended FrequencyWhy
Sensor cleaning and visual inspectionOnce a monthCatches dirt or misalignment before it causes a false stop
Lubricating hinges, rollers, and springsEvery 3 to 6 monthsReduces friction that leads to grinding or binding
Tightening hardware and bracketsEvery 6 monthsPrevents loose parts from throwing off the door’s alignment
Checking weatherstrippingTwice a year, before the hottest monthsKeeps the seal from cracking in heat and letting in moisture
Full door balance testOnce a year, or sooner if the door feels offFlags spring tension issues before they strain the opener

Following this schedule catches most technical issues early, and local weather conditions may call for slightly more frequent checks.

When Closing Issues Mean a Professional Is Needed

A closing issue calls for a garage door professional once the signs go beyond what cleaning or basic upkeep can resolve.

Signs it’s time to call a professional include:

  • The door keeps reversing even after safety sensors have been cleaned and aligned
  • Grinding or popping sounds come from the tracks or motor unit
  • The door looks uneven or lopsided while opening or closing, a possible safety precaution to note
  • The opener stops responding, even after ruling out dead batteries in the transmitter
  • The door hasn’t worked properly since recent power outages

These signs usually mean the root cause sits deeper in the system than routine maintenance can reach.
